Best time to go to Cedar Grove

The best time to visit Cedar Grove can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Cedar Grove fal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Cedar Grove fal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January24.6°F (-4.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low
February23.4°F (-4.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March26.2°F (-3.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April32.9°F (0.5°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
May40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ainSunnyHighAverage
June52.0°F (11.1°C)No RainSunnyHighSlightly High
July59.4°F (15.2°C)Light RainSunnyHighSlightly High
August57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
September52.5°F (11.4°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
October42.3°F (5.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
November31.6°F (-0.2°C)Light RainSunnyLowAverage
December24.4°F (-4.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Cedar Grove

Flying into Cedar Grove, California can be conveniently done via three major airports. Fresno Yosemite International Airport (FAT) is 93.3km away, with nearby hotels such as DoubleTree by Hilton Fresno Convention Center, 6.4km from the airport, and Wyndham Garden Fresno Yosemite Airport, only 322m away. Mammoth Yosemite Airport (MMH) is 95.0km distant, with excellent options like The Westin Monache Resort, 12.9km from the airport. Additionally, Eastern Sierra Regional Airport (BIH) is 69.2km from Cedar Grove, offering hotels such as Wayfinder Bishop, just 3.2km away. Each airport provides easy access to local accommodation and transport services for a smooth journey.

What's the seasonal weather in Cedar Grove?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 13°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-4°C. The snowiest months in Cedar Grove are March, February, January and April, with each month seeing an average of 77 cm of snowfall.
